Why Gamers Are Adopting Smart Glasses First & The Android XR Future - David Jiang, Viture

Dec 2, 2025
David Jiang, CEO of VITURE, delves into why display glasses are captivating gamers, not just businesses. He explores the surprising stickiness of users, averaging nearly three hours daily, often for private console gaming. Jiang believes high-fidelity display glasses and smart glasses will remain distinct for a decade due to weight limitations. He also shares VITURE's innovative real-time 2D-to-3D AI conversion, ensuring a dynamic viewing experience, while positioning Android XR as the future's open ecosystem.

INSIGHT

Retail Marks Category Breakout

  • Viture is hitting mainstream retail with Best Buy placements and highway billboards this holiday season.
  • That retail presence marks the category's shift from niche to consumer electronics momentum.
INSIGHT

Display Glasses And Smart Glasses Will Diverge

  • David expects AR smart glasses and high-fidelity display glasses to remain separate product categories for about a decade.
  • He argues the technology and user needs make merging them impractical in the near term.
ANECDOTE

Gamers Use Glasses To Avoid Social Pressure

  • David describes gamers using Viture mostly at home to avoid 'social pressure' from family occupying the main TV.
  • Users play in bed, on couches, or balconies to get private, extended gaming sessions.
